Girard Avenue and Prospect Street

About 16 km (10 miles) northwest of San Diego, Girard and Prospect Avenues, La Jolla, San Diego, CA

Description: Fashionable streets in La Jolla that offer expensive shops, boutiques, art galleries and elegant restaurants.

Not neary enough street parking, have to use parking lots and garages. Restricted parking every other space, changes from 2 hours to 1 hour to 15 minutes to 15 seconds in every block-- I kid you not. Shops are too expensive but there are great (pricey) restaurants most with ocean views.
